Transaction 668a558e7d285df8fd83946dc9fe4b79bf80a6e2f28ea2be1916852617830139
1 Input
1 Output
-
668a558e7d285df8fd83946dc9fe4b79bf80a6e2f28ea2be1916852617830139:0
- value
- 12870462
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b2a8d3e847325993dc2764fcf689a5b26eddf45 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14wF2o7ihW4rmMYy7WUyweuYEXWgADLHz2